William A. "Bill" Riggs, 82, of Mesa and Pinedale died Oct. 24, 2008 in Phoenix. He was born Oct. 20, 1928, in Durango, Colo., to Henry Sears and Bessie Riggs.
He graduated from Mesa High School in 1947. He was a veteran of the U.S. Navy. He enjoyed work as a farmer, growing melons and cotton and working with cattle. Bill was employed by Cardon Oil and LeSueur Ginning Co.
He was a member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ints. He loved attending the temple and singing in the church choir. Bill enjoyed gardening and had a love for animals.
